  * Backported patches to fix test failures with the
    apache CVE-2019-10092 fix. (Closes: #950300)
  * Disable a test that fails with GnuTLS >= 3.6.11. (Closes: #950301)
  * Backported a fix for a possible segfault on failed TLS handshake.

Technically the #950301 fix is not necessary in buster,
but the tests of this package are so fragile with changes
in build dependencies that disabling a test that might
pass is better-safe-than-sorry.
